Traditional Marketing Reigns Supreme for Sales Results

No question Social Media or Social Marketing is the marketing topic du jour.
And while the benefits of Social to B2B marketers are becoming more obvious,
traditional marketing still delivers measurable sales. For many marketers,
the website is the foundation of marketing activity. Integrated with social
media, websites become even more potent a marketing weapon.

Certainly every B2B market has its own nuances, but old fashioned new
product launches, special promotions and sales and channel programs are the
marketing that drives real sales. Advertising and publicity build awareness
and even direct response.

Its important not to forget what marketing strategies and tactics deliver
sales, as it is easy for a marketer to get sucked into spending hours on
social media with little sales results to show for it.

To be sure, all marketing activities should be planned, budgeted,
prioritized and integrated. Social Media supports traditional marketing, it
